I discovered a method to fry bacon that is safe to do nude, without getting spattered with grease from the cooking. I keep a cast iron pot of oil on the stove to cook french fries and such in. I figured why not try that with bacon. I got the oil hot, to about 330* F, then started laying the slices into the oil one at a time. each slice laid down on the bottom of the pot for 10-15 seconds before reacting to the heat. Then it just sort of rose to the surface and started bubbling in the oil. There was not any spattering or splattering during the cooking, and I cooked 9-10 pieces at the same time while I was at it. So it appears to me to be a safer way of frying your bacon while staying nude to do it. I was totally nude while doing this, and did not suffer any adverse consequences. So maybe consider deep frying your bacon if you want to cook nude and not have to cover up for this activity. i have not tried that one. But i fry bacon all the time in buff. I simply put 4 slices on a pie plate, sprinkle with fresh ground pepper, put the covered plate in the microwave for about 4 min. After 4 min pull out, put sort of cooked bacon onto paper towels, cover with paper towel and press down to get the towel to absorb the grease and put back in the microwave for about 1 min. Check after a minute, I like mine very crispy so sometimes it takes a few seconds longer.
Result is crisp bacon with no splatters. Added bonus for my barn cats is I dump some dry cat food into the hot bacon grease and let it cool and set the pie plate out by their cat food bowl. They love it.

I use the oven for bacon and cook the entire package at once. Placing the strips on a rack cuts down on the grease substantially and the drippings are then easy to clean out of the pan for future use in something else. If what is cooked is not eaten at that sitting, the remainder is put into the refrigerator and used as desired after a quick warm up in the microwave. My cook time in the oven is about a half hour at 350 and the microwave time depends on the number of strips to heat.
